Believe me that I can easily find out if you copied, in which case I will count the problem as not solved!</font> ---++ C-programming: <b>Calculate sine values:</b><br /> <font size="2">Write a program that calculates the sine values of angles between 0 and 360 degrees (0 and 360 included) in steps of 30 degrees. It should therefore print the values of </font> * <p><font size="2">sin(30), sin(60), sine(90) sin(120) ... sin(330) sin(360) where all the parameters to the sine function are given in degrees. Use a loop to accomplish this.</font></p> *LED programming* <font size="2">Write 3 C programs:</font> * <p><font size="2">led_on</font></p> * <p><font size="2">led_off</font></p> * <p><font size="2">led_state</font></p> <font size="2">The first program switches an LED connected to pin 17 (GPIO pin 0) on.<br /> The second one switches it off<br /> The third program reads the state of the LED from pin 18 (GPIO pin 1).</font> <font size="2">How do you have to cable your LED? Produce a schematic diagram.</font> *Command line parameters* <font size="2">Write a C program that switches the LED state to a level defined by the user. The program is called _led_ and has 1 command line parameter which can be either “on” of “off”.</font> <font size="2">The LED is connected to pin 17 (GPIO 0).</font> <font size="2">When the user types:</font> * <p><font size="2"> _./led on_ the LED should go on</font></p> * <p><font size="2">if he types ./<i>led off </i>the LED should go off.</font></p> <font size="2">For each of the programs write the C code and the Makefile as well as a short description (README file) on how you solved the problem.</font> Here is the pdf of the examination sheet: %ATTACHURL%/examphy.pdf -- %USERSIG{UliRaich - 2017-11-23}% ---++ Comments %COMMENT%
